是否可以绑定来自javascript的控制器

因此,可以手动将模块引导到选定的html元素。但是可以用控制器做类似的事情吗?而不是使用ng-controller指令,你可以从JavaScript做到这一点?假设您的控制器功能代码异步加载,并且document.ready尚未访问,因此返回undefined。 但是有没有可能从ng-bind它的代码,一旦带有控制器功能的文件已经加载?我试图在JavaScript代码中添加一个ng-controller属性到一个元素,但它当然不起作用。是否可以绑定来自javascript的控制器

回答:

您可以使用$ routeProvider来告诉Angular为给定视图加载哪个控制器。你不需要使用ng-controller指令。

从API参考:

$routeProvider.when('/Book/:bookId/ch/:chapterId', { 

templateUrl: 'chapter.html',

controller: ChapterCntl

});

以上是 是否可以绑定来自javascript的控制器 的全部内容, 来源链接: utcz.com/qa/259253.html

回到顶部